的是数据库在物理设备上的存储结构与存取方法,它依赖于给定的计算机系统,是在数据库逻辑结构的基础上设计出组能够满足实际需求的关系约束和索引等信息。餐饮点菜系统的数据库表结构如下服务员基本表表服务员信息表属性中文名称属性名类型长度说明服务员号酒店统编号,具有唯性服务员姓名服务员名称服务员性别服务员性别服务员年龄电话桌台基本表表桌台信息表属性中文名称属性名类型长度说明桌台号酒店统编号,具有唯性桌台名房间名称桌台状态住址管理员编号名称密码餐桌餐桌号名称状态负责人菜菜号菜名价格菜类型点菜菜号桌号时数据流图餐饮点菜系统数据流图如图所示。图数据流图数据字典数据项表数据项表前台顾客获取桌台请求数据成功不成功批准不批准核对桌台数据处理订桌已批准服务员点菜菜品信息顾客点菜信息结账大厅桌台状态修改桌台可用状况编号数据项名称说明部分编号数据项名称说明部分职员号整型有唯性职员姓名字符串类型长度字符职员性别字符串类型男女职员年龄字符串类型职员住址字符串类型长度字符桌号字符串类型有唯性桌台名称字符串类型餐桌状态使用空闲桌台负责人整型依据服务员表的服务员号菜号字符串类型有唯性菜名字符串类型有唯性价格货币数据类型菜类型字符串类型菜所属的类别菜状态整数类型菜是否选中点菜菜号字符串类型有唯性点菜桌号字符串类型有唯性点菜时间字符串类型点菜字符串类型有唯性点菜时间字符串类型点菜份数整型管理员号字符串类型有唯性管理员密码字符串类型管理员名称字符串类型数据结构表系统数据结构表编号数据结构名属性职员职员号职员姓名职员性别职员年龄餐桌状态使用空闲桌台负责人整型依据服务员表的服务员号菜号字符串类型有唯性菜名字符串类型有唯性价数据项名称说明部分编号数据项名称说明部分职员号整型有唯性职员姓名字符串类型长度字符职员性别字符串类型男女职员年龄字符串类型职员住址字符串类型长度字符桌号字符串类型有唯性桌台名称字符串类型部分内容简介查询酒店的营业额情况。数据流图餐饮点菜系统数据流图如图所示。图数据流图数据字典数据项表数据项表前台顾客获取桌台请求数据成功不成功批准不批准核对桌台数据处理订桌已批准服务员点菜菜品信息顾客点菜信息结账大厅桌台状态修改桌台可用状况编号数据项名称说明部分编号数据项名称说明部分职员号整型有唯性职员姓名字符串类型长度字符职员性别字符串类型男女职员年龄字符串类型职员住址字符串类型长度字符桌号字符串类型有唯性桌台名称字符串类型餐桌状态使用空闲桌台负责人整型依据服务员表的服务员号菜号字符串类型有唯性菜名字符串类型有唯性价格货币数据类型菜类型字符串类型菜所属的类别菜状态整数类型菜是否选中点菜菜号字符串类型有唯性点菜桌号字符串类型有唯性点菜时间字符串类型点菜份数整型管理员号字符串类型有唯性管理员密码字符串类型管理员名称字符串类型数据结构表系统数据结构表编号数据结构名属性职员职员号职员姓名职员性别职员年龄住址管理员编号名称密码餐桌餐桌号名称状态负责人菜菜号菜名价格菜类型点菜菜号桌号时间份数数据库设计概念结构设计概念结构设计是将分析得到的用户需求抽象为概念模型的过程,即在需求分析的基础上,设计出能够满足用户需求的各种实体以及它们之间的相互关系的模型。概念结构的主要特点是能真实充分地反映现实世界,易于理解,易于更改,易于向关系网状层次等各种数据模型转换。描述概念模型的有力工具是模型。基于数据库管理系统的餐饮点菜系统的图如图所示。桌台菜职员菜号菜名价格类型状态桌台号性别年龄姓名桌台名称桌台状态编号属于负责电话图餐饮点菜系统数据库图逻辑结构设计逻辑结构设计的任务就是把概念模型结构转换成个具体的所支持的数据模型。设计逻辑结构时,首先是将概念结构转换为般的关系网状层次模型,其次是将转换来的关系网状层次模型向特定支持下的数据模型转换,最后是对数据模型进行优化。将餐饮点菜系统的图转换成关系数据模型。关系模式如下菜菜编号,菜名,类型,价格,状态桌台桌台编号,桌台名称,状态,服务员服务员编号,姓名,性别,年龄,电话管理员编号,名称,密码。物理结构设计数据库的物理结构设计是对于给定的逻辑数据模型,选取个最合适应用环境的物理结构。数据库的物理结构指的是数据库在物理设备上的存储结构与存取方法,它依赖于给定的计算机系统,是在数据库逻辑结构的基础上设计出组能够满足实际需求的关系约束和索引等信息。餐饮点菜系统的数据库表结构如下服务员基本表表服务员信息表属性中文名称属性名类型长度说明服务员号酒店统编号,具有唯性服务员姓名服务员名称服务员性别服务员性别服务员年龄电话桌台基本表表桌台信息表属性中文名称属性名类型长度说明桌台号酒店统编号,具有唯性桌台名房间名称桌台状态使用或空闲桌台负责人外码,依据服务员表的服务员号菜单表表菜单信息表属性中文名称属性名类型长度说明菜号酒店统编号,具有唯性菜名菜名菜类别菜类别菜价格状态选中未选管理员基本表表管理员信息表属性中文名称属性名类型长度说明管理员号酒店统编号,具有唯性管理员名称管理员名称密码管理员密码点菜表表点菜信息表属性中文名称属性名类型长度说明菜号外码依据菜单表的菜号桌号外码依据桌台表中的桌号点菜时间提交菜单时间点菜份数默认份系统详细设计及实现数据库连接文件文件负责,酒店餐饮结账通过首页顾客结账通道可以进入酒店餐饮结账界面,如图所示。图结账界面在该界面,通过输入结账的桌号,可以显示出顾客的点菜记录,及计算出消费总额。从此页也可以返回首页。主要代码如下请输入你的桌号你好,你选择的是号桌,你所点的菜如下结账成功,谢谢惠顾,欢迎您的下次光临,请返回你消费总额为返回首页酒店餐饮管理酒店管理员可以登录酒店餐饮点菜系统,实现酒店管理。登录界面如图所示。图登录界面相关代码如下密码,用户名,成功登录后的界面如图所示。图管理界面实现管理的部分代码如下管理菜单列表菜品信息列表当天营业额为测试与分析通过客户端首页进入进行点餐,点餐时可通过拼音简码实现搜索,实现搜索界面如图,所示。当在搜索框中输入单击搜索按钮时,可以实现拼音简码对菜的查询,结果如下。图搜索界面图搜索结果当单击提交后返回点餐界面,并选中菜单上的刚才搜索选中的菜,顾客还可以在点其他菜,完成后提交。界面如图,所示。图点菜界面图点菜界面当单击提交后,若点菜成功,会出现如图所示界面。图点餐界面顾客点餐后选择自己的桌台可加菜,如图所示号桌台顾客再次点菜。图加餐界面顾客结账通过结账通道进入结账界面,如图所示。图结账界面在输入框中输入桌号,单击提交,进行结账。在本页下面会显示出顾客的消费情况,如图所示。图顾客结账管理员成功登录后的界面如图所示,当单击相应的按钮时,可以实现相应的功能。如图管理菜谱,图管理职员,图查询当天的营业额,图,图对营业额的直观反映。图管理菜谱当点击添加按钮时可实现菜品的添加,单击编辑可以修改菜品信息,单击删除可删除该种菜。图管理职员当点击添加时可以添加职员,选中前面的复选框,点击删除可以实现职员的删除操作。图查询营业额图各月营业额直方图图桌台营业额直方图总结本文描述了酒店餐饮点菜系统的设计与实现,该系统是运用数据库系统和开发实现的。在系统设计过程中,对整体进行需求分析总体设计详细设计,实现了利用菜名的拼音简码对菜进行搜索的功能实现了顾客点菜账单入库账单查询等功能。系统管理员还具有查看营业额,对菜谱桌台服务员进行管理等功能。对于酒店的营业额,可以通过直方图的形式形象的反映本年度各个月的营业情况。但是系统还存在很多不足,在很多细节的实现上还是不够好。比如系统在设计模块中的功能设计得较为单,在操作过程中没有设置抛出异常,当存在不合法的操作时可能会导致系统出现问题在查询营业额的时候,只是显示了营业额的总额,没有能够显示出详细的营业情况还有系统的安全性不好,没有个完善的安全等级管理机制,在许多页面之前没有判断,没有实现数据库中内容的加密。系统中的这些不足,还需要我在以后的时间里来完善,以使系统功能更加完善。此外,页面布局也不美观,缺少素材对界面的装饰,还有待改进。在此,衷心的感谢任民宏老师的悉心指导,在任老师的严格要求下,我的课程设计有了较为完善的面,使我学到了新的知识,在锻炼的过程中能力有了提高。参考文献赵慧勤网络数据库应用技术北京机械工业出版社,柳青,刘渝妍,何文华程序设计教程北京高等教育出版社,王春才,高春艳,李俊民数据库系统开发完全手册北京人民邮电出版社,杨富国,王健,王倩程序开发案例解析北京清华大学出版社,齐治昌,谭庆平,宁洪软件工程北京高等教育出版社,课程设计Ⅴ设计说明书酒店餐饮点菜系统的开发学生姓名宁木成学号班级计本成绩指导教师任民宏计算机科学与技术系年月日课程设计Ⅳ课程设计评阅书题目酒店餐饮点菜系统的开发学生姓名宁木成学号指导教师评语及成绩指导教师签名年月日答辩评语及成绩答辩教师签名年月日教研室意见总成绩室主任签名年月日课程设计任务书学年第学期专业计算机科学与技术学号姓名宁木成课程设计名称课程设计Ⅳ设计题目酒店餐饮点菜系统的开发完成期限自年月日至年月日共周设计依据要求及主要内容可另加附页系统具有点菜结帐查询统计设置功能。点菜时可用菜名的拼音简码搜索菜。查询功能包括查询菜和点菜单。统计可统计天的营业额。设置功能包括查询操作员和菜。系统采用结构,用开发,后台数据库采用。宁木成在本次课程设计中完成需求分析系统设计系统实现和测试。在课程设计过程中可参考以下文献赵慧勤网络数据库应用技术北京机械工业出版社,柳青,刘渝妍,何文华程序设计教程北京高等教育出版社,王春才,高春艳,李俊民数据库系统开发完全手册北京人民邮电出版社,杨富国,王健,王倩程序开发案例解析北京清华大学出版社,齐治昌,谭庆平,宁洪软件工程北京高等教育出版社
温馨提示:手指轻点页面,可唤醒全屏阅读模式,左右滑动可以翻页。
第 1 页 / 共 28 页
第 2 页 / 共 28 页
第 3 页 / 共 28 页
第 4 页 / 共 28 页
第 5 页 / 共 28 页
第 6 页 / 共 28 页
第 7 页 / 共 28 页
第 8 页 / 共 28 页
第 9 页 / 共 28 页
第 10 页 / 共 28 页
第 11 页 / 共 28 页
第 12 页 / 共 28 页
第 13 页 / 共 28 页
第 14 页 / 共 28 页
第 15 页 / 共 28 页
预览结束,还剩
13 页未读
阅读全文需用电脑访问
1、手机端页面文档仅支持阅读 15 页,超过 15 页的文档需使用电脑才能全文阅读。
2、下载的内容跟在线预览是一致的,下载后除PDF外均可任意编辑、修改。
3、所有文档均不包含其他附件,文中所提的附件、附录,在线看不到的下载也不会有。
1、该文档不包含其他附件(如表格、图纸),本站只保证下载后内容跟在线阅读一样,不确保内容完整性,请务必认真阅读。
2、有的文档阅读时显示本站(www.woc88.com)水印的,下载后是没有本站水印的(仅在线阅读显示),请放心下载。
3、除PDF格式下载后需转换成word才能编辑,其他下载后均可以随意编辑、修改、打印。
4、有的标题标有”最新”、多篇,实质内容并不相符,下载内容以在线阅读为准,请认真阅读全文再下载。
5、该文档为会员上传,下载所得收益全部归上传者所有,若您对文档版权有异议,可联系客服认领,既往收入全部归您。